DISASSEMBLY
INSTRUCTIONS

Disassembling the Compact Juice Extractor
1. Unplug the Compact Juice Extractor.

2. Remove the food pusher from cover.

3. Move the safety bar to the unlock position. It is

unlocked if it is at rest at the back of the motor
base.

4. Lift and remove cover from filter housing.

5. Carefully remove mesh filter basket/blade from

the filter housing by pulling up on the sides of
the rim. Be careful not to touch the blades in
the bottom of the basket.

6. Make sure the flow spout is in the closed

position. Remove the juice pitcher.

7. Remove the pulp container from the rear of the

motor base and empty.

O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S

1. Make sure your Compact Juice Extractor is

properly assembled. (See Assembly
Instructions, page 4.)

2. Plug the power cord into a 120V electrical

outlet.

3. Make sure that the spout is in the open position.

NEVER JUICE WITH THE SPOUT IN THE
CLOSED POSITION.

4. Wash all selected fruits or vegetables.

5. While many fruits and vegetables will not need

cutting, any item with a diameter larger than 2¾
inches will need to be cut.

6. Press the on/off button when ready to begin.

The blue LED light will illuminate.

7.

Lift the food pusher out of the feed tube and
drop your food into the opening. Push through
by inserting the food pusher and pressing firmly.

8. The juice will flow into the juice pitcher and the

pulp will accumulate in the pulp container.

9.

When finished juicing, press the On/Off button
to stop the motor.

10. Before removing the juice pitcher from under

the spout, slide the spout to the closed position.
This will prevent juice from dripping on the
counter.

CLEANING AND
MAINTENANCE

Do not immerse the motor housing in water or spray
it with water. Clean only by wiping with a damp
sponge, cloth or paper towel. Use any liquid dish-
washing detergent, but do not use any products
containing ammonia or scouring powders, as these
products will dull, scratch or mar the finish.

For easy cleanup, use cleaning brush to
remove excess pulp from the filter/sieve and the
lid after each use. Vegetables and fruits will harden
if left to dry on the unit parts, making it harder to
clean.

1. Unplug juicer and carefully take it apart,

following Disassembly Instructions on this page.

WARNING: Be careful when handling the mesh

filter basket/blade, as blades are very sharp.

2. Rinse all removable parts with cold water.

3. Wash the pulp container, juice pitcher, pusher,

lid and mesh filter basket/blade in hot, sudsy
water, or on top rack of dishwasher. Do not use
a metal brush or pad.

NOTE: For best juicing results, the mesh filter

basket/blade must always be thoroughly
cleaned after each use.

4. Towel dry all parts.

5. Any other servicing should be performed by an

authorized service representative.
